Output 3d5baee59962917f5dffd12e26a0ddfd0d6eb69fb589ae9fe782df874d512675:0

value
755512
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d89b92e3c682d5f7c9ad7c37a1daf1280711979 OP_EQUAL
address
3EbQBn84MrkfqQaaoe5Lw6VzKWpxcuDSHR
transaction
3d5baee59962917f5dffd12e26a0ddfd0d6eb69fb589ae9fe782df874d512675
confirmations
255176
spent
true